Transaction 752ba3560a210184dfe80f6d214eb8abc089a67feccf5a9dd72ae9a1b099d923

1 Input
2 Outputs
  • 752ba3560a210184dfe80f6d214eb8abc089a67feccf5a9dd72ae9a1b099d923:0
  • value  260180
    address  1KrrB5Ver5mN3VZjJY1xcQFEEYenk2y1Aq
  • 752ba3560a210184dfe80f6d214eb8abc089a67feccf5a9dd72ae9a1b099d923:1
  • value  25227273
    address  333vv6rmSX1stgoK1noDpzWvp3XVNCyjyX